Computer network safety monitoring device
Technical Field
The utility model relates to the technical field of field monitoring, in particular to a computer network safety monitoring device.
Background
The monitoring devices are mostly arranged in computer rooms such as a computer room and the like, are used for monitoring the use dynamic state of the indoor computer, provide clues for maliciously using the computer, endangering network safety or tracing hardware safety, and play a role in warning.
At present, current camera is mostly installed on the wall, and as long as time passes, the camera lens department of camera can be covered with layer upon layer dust, if not in time clear up then can reduce the definition of camera video recording, influence the monitoring effect, and current clearance method is all cleared up through the manual work, because the camera is installed in the eminence, people have the potential safety hazard in the clearance process, and can consume great labour.

Detailed Description
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only a part of the embodiments of the present invention, and not all of the embodiments.
Referring to fig. 1-4, the present invention provides a computer network security monitoring device;
according to the drawings 1 and 3, the wall body comprises a wall body 1, a support frame 2 is fixed on one side of the wall body 1, a support plate 3 is fixed on one side of the upper surface of the support frame 2, a camera 4 is movably mounted at the top of the support plate 3, the support plate 3 is movably connected with the camera 4 through a hinge, a lens 5 is fixed at one end of the camera 4, a cover cap 6 is fixed on one side of the upper surface of the camera 4, and a micro motor 7 is fixed in the middle of the upper surface of the cover cap 6;
according to the figure 2, a screw rotating rod 8 is movably connected to the top of a micro motor 7, one end of a movable plate 9 is screwed on the outer side of the top of the screw rotating rod 8, a threaded hole 15 is formed in the surface of one end of the movable plate 9, one end of the movable plate 9 is sleeved on the outer side of the screw rotating rod 8 through the threaded hole 15, the movable plate 9 can move up and down by the micro motor 7 driving the screw rotating rod 8 to rotate, a connecting plate 10 is fixed to the other end of the movable plate 9, a through hole 14 is formed in the surface of a cover 6, the other end of the movable plate 9 penetrates through the cover 6 through the through hole 14 and is fixed to the connecting plate 10, a fixing plate 11 is fixed to one side of the connecting plate 10, a cotton brush 12 is fixed to one side of the fixing plate 11, the cotton brush 12 is tightly attached to the lens 5, the cotton brush 12 can wipe the lens 5 through the up and down movement of the movable plate 9, so as to clean dust on the lens 5, the cleanness of the lens 5 is ensured, dust and impurity particles which are easily adhered to the air are prevented from being fully distributed on the lens 5, so that the camera 4 can normally perform monitoring operation, the labor force of people can be effectively reduced, the dust on the lens 5 does not need to be cleaned manually, and the potential safety hazard is avoided;
according to the illustrations of fig. 3 and 4, as a preferred solution of the utility model: the upper surface of shroud 6 is fixed with protective housing 16, and the top cover of screw bull stick 8 is equipped with bearing 13, and bearing 13 is fixed in protective housing 16's upper surface middle part, can avoid fly leaf 9 and screw bull stick 8 to receive external object collision and damage through setting up protective housing 16.
